Tertius Bosch Cause of Death
Guillain-Barré Syndrome
Tertius Bosch tragically passed away on February 14, 2000, due to Guillain-Barré syndrome, a rare and severe neurological disorder. His death at the young age of 33 shocked the cricketing community and his fans.
Speculations and Exhumation
In 2001, Bosch’s body was exhumed from Queensburgh cemetery following allegations and suspicions of foul play. Private investigators were hired, and there were claims that Bosch had suspected his wife of infidelity.
Controversies and Legal Issues
Dispute Over Will
After Bosch’s death, a legal battle ensued over his estate. His sister successfully applied to the Supreme Court to prevent Bosch’s widow from inheriting the estate. The court upheld a handwritten note by Bosch, disinheriting his wife and naming his oldest son as the sole heir.
